Los Al Lady Laxers lead their league

Seven games into their season, the Los Alamitos High School Women’s Varsity Lacrosse Team extended its unbeaten streak to 26 games and firmly established itself as the top team in CIF’s Southern Section.

The undefeated Lady Griffins’ tough early schedule included three top ten Southern Section teams and two top ten San Diego Section teams.  In seven games Los Al outscored opponents 104 to 44 and out-assisted opponents 40 to 8.

Both Beckman and Foothill tested Los Al who pulled out 2 point wins over each, and Los Al will likely meet one or both of these challengers in the playoffs.

West Side Lax ranks Los Al 8th overall in California and 21st west of the Mississippi.  The returning 2009 CIF Southern Section champs lost four starting seniors from last year’s team including Francie Crowell the Southern California Player of the Year for 2009.  Preseason polls placed Los Al at various spots in the Southern Section top five,  but Los Al, led by 2009 Coach of the Year, Meredith Meyran, with 10 seniors, 8 juniors, 2 sophomores and 1 freshman are dispatching opponents one by one and proving they deserve the top spot and are a force to be reckoned with.

On attack, seniors Tracy Paulson (32 Goals, 4 Assists) and Melanie Martinez (7G, 6A) are combining with junior Michelle Woyshner (2G, 4A) and freshman Julie Crowell (14G, 5A and gee that last name sounds familiar) for outstanding offensive play and effective re-defending when possession is lost.

In the midfield seniors Ashley Actkinson (15G, 5A and ranked 15th on West Side Lax’s Elite Girls 25) and Shaina Denny (17G, 10A) combine with junior starter Melissa Hastie (6G) and junior second line middies Torey Bailey (2G, 2A) and Allie Conrad (4G, 1A) for full field action.  Senior defenders Amiya Moretta , Kristin Robbins and Michelle Elias work effectively with new varsity sophomores Sophia Aragon and Keaton Otake.  Rounding out the first team is returning senior goalie Natalie Richards (53 saves).

Los Al will face another seasoned San Diego team on April 10th when they meet Bishops.  The regular season ends April 30th followed by the playoffs and Los Al’s drive to repeat as Southern Section champions.
